Kathy,
We probably do about 75-80% of our training using elearning. We really don't see any problems with the users feeling uncomfortable with our courses. We provided detailed help pages to explain each button and audio instructions on how to complete the course and the test that typically accompanies the course. You mentioned that you are using Captivate for a few small software simulations. Captivate is a great tool that you can use to show a demo of the software and then create the simulation for the users to do the tasks. In addition, you can use Captivate to create a quick "How to use this course" animation. The nice thing about Captivate's output is that the user can stop, rewind, fastforward, and/or replay the instructional animation. If you provide your users with solid instructions and demonstrations on how to complete the elearning course - you should have no problems. JZ |

Some key issues:
1. Individual e-learning skills (access/navigation) at remote work sites: we addressed by requiring employees to visit corporate office for introductory skills program monitored by live instructors. 2. Individual attention/ distractability affects self-pacing: we addressed this factor by keeping course content on point, interspersing examples with skill/ knowledge application situations, and module testing prior to advancement. 3. E-learning fun wears off: following initial spikes, we noticed a decline in registrations and learned that module spacing was too tight. We addressed by spacing e-learning out from every other month to quarterly and provided at-work or at-home options - both of these measures improved self-registration (vs. frequent company reminders, etc.). |

KathyS,
I have read this thread with great interest. What I have failed to see in all of these responses, as well as in your posts is: What are you doing to measure performance [class attendence, grades, etc] and who are the stakeholders for whom the program was created. It would seem to me that an individuals participation in any eLearning system is dependent on the value that they receive out of it, the value the immediate manger receives, and the overall value to the company. I find that if the manager and company do not care, then why should the individual? Thus, low participation and value. You need to give less focus on the delivery system [Captivate or whatever] and much much more on the metrics and stakeholders. Just my 2 cents. Bryant Nielson Managing Director Lengthen Your Stride!
